Abstract

The invention provides a remote controller for a lab power supply. The remote controller is that a plurality of current detecting sensors are respectively electrically connected to the input end of a PLC; the output end of the PLC is respectively electrically connected to a plurality of electromagnetic relays and shunt releases; a serial port end of the PLC is electrically connected with the input end of a touch display screen through a serial resistor; the current detecting sensors are arranged at the input end o the lab power supply; the PLC, the electromagnetic relays, the shunt releases and the touch display screen are mounted in a duty room of a lab building. According to the remote controller, the current detecting sensors are mounted in each lab; in case of switch on or switch off in the lab, corresponding signals can be sent to the PLC and displayed through the touch screen on real time; in case of cutting off the corresponding power supply, the power supply can be cut off through the touch screen; therefore, an administrator can observe the power consumption condition of the whole lab building through the touch screen in the duty room; the power supply can be remotely cut off; therefore, the workload of the administrator can be reduced, and the working efficiency can be increased.

Technical field [0001] The invention relates to a safety device for a school practice and training place, in particular to a laboratory in which the administrator can observe the power consumption of the entire training building through a touch screen in the duty room, and can also cut off the power supply remotely. Power remote controller. 2. Background technology [0002] Most of the school practice and training places need electricity. After the training room is used, for the sake of safety and energy saving, it is generally necessary to switch off the power supply. However, in the actual use process, sometimes forget to switch off the power, so that the electrical equipment in the training room is in a standby state, thus burying potential safety hazards. In order to solve this problem, the school usually arranges personnel to check each question one by one every day, which results in a heavy workload and low efficiency. 3.
